Take the new “DISCLOSE Act.”  The U.S. Supreme Court recently struck down a law
that severely restricted groups like National Right to Life from even mentioning the
name of a Congressman or bringing his voting record to the public’s attention
during the period leading up to his re-election campaign.

Congressmen don’t like groups like National Right to Life talking about their
records.  It’s inconvenient.  But the Supreme Court said, in effect, “too bad.
Citizens (and citizen groups) have that right.”  They struck down the law as
unconstitutional.

Undaunted by the Supreme Court’s recognition of our free speech rights, now
Congress is trying to limit our speech with another approach:  punish groups who
speak out about them by forcing the groups to provide confidential donor lists and
other sensitive information to the government.   They call this set of punishments
the “DISCLOSE Act.”
